How does rough handling affect the nutritional value of fruits?

Rough handling can significantly degrade the nutritional value of fruits by damaging cell structures, accelerating spoilage, and increasing nutrient loss. Bruised or cut fruits release enzymes that break down vitamins and antioxidants, making them less beneficial. Proper handling is crucial for preserving the fresh, healthy goodness of your produce.

How Bruises and Cuts Lead to Nutrient Loss

Fruits are living organisms, even after being picked. When their protective skin is broken or cells are bruised, it triggers a cascade of biochemical reactions. These reactions can lead to the breakdown of sensitive vitamins like Vitamin C and certain B vitamins.

For instance, the enzyme ascorbic acid oxidase is released when Vitamin C-rich cells are damaged. This enzyme directly attacks and degrades Vitamin C, reducing its availability in the fruit. Similarly, antioxidants, which are vital for fighting cellular damage in our bodies, can also be oxidized and rendered less effective when the fruit is compromised.

Accelerated Spoilage and Microbial Contamination

Rough handling creates entry points for microorganisms such as bacteria and fungi. These pathogens not only cause the fruit to spoil faster but can also consume nutrients as they multiply. This means that a bruised apple might not only have lost some of its vitamin content due to the initial damage but will also be further depleted as it rots.

The increased respiration rate in damaged fruits also contributes to quicker spoilage. Damaged cells work harder to repair themselves, using up stored sugars and other nutrients. This accelerated metabolic activity shortens the fruit’s shelf life and diminishes its overall nutritional profile.

Specific Nutrient Vulnerabilities

Different nutrients react differently to physical stress. Vitamin C is notoriously sensitive to light, heat, and oxidation, all of which can be exacerbated by rough handling. For example, a fruit that has been significantly bruised might lose a substantial percentage of its Vitamin C content within a short period.

Other water-soluble vitamins, like those in the B complex group, can also leach out more easily from damaged tissues, especially if the fruit is exposed to moisture. While minerals are generally more stable, the overall degradation of fruit quality due to rough handling can indirectly affect the bioavailability of these essential elements.

Preserving Nutritional Value: Best Practices for Handling Fruits

Fortunately, preventing nutrient loss is achievable with mindful practices. From growers to consumers, adopting gentle handling techniques makes a significant difference in the quality and health benefits of the fruits we eat.

At the Farm and During Transport

The journey of a fruit often begins long before it reaches our kitchens. Agricultural practices play a crucial role in minimizing damage. This includes careful harvesting techniques, using appropriate packaging, and ensuring smooth transportation.

  • Gentle Harvesting: Using specialized tools and training workers to handle produce with care.
  • Cushioned Packaging: Employing materials that absorb shock during transit.
  • Optimized Transport: Avoiding excessive stacking and ensuring stable movement of goods.

In the Grocery Store and at Home

Once fruits arrive at the store, their vulnerability continues. Consumers also have a role to play in maintaining their quality.

  • Careful Selection: Inspecting fruits for bruises or cuts before purchasing.
  • Proper Storage: Storing fruits in a way that prevents them from being crushed.
  • Gentle Washing: Rinsing fruits under cool water without vigorous scrubbing.

Example: Imagine a carton of strawberries. If it’s tossed around, many berries will be crushed, leading to rapid spoilage and nutrient loss. If handled gently, each berry retains its integrity, preserving its vitamins and antioxidants for longer.

Understanding Fruit Ripeness and Handling

The stage of ripeness also influences how fruits react to handling. Overripe fruits are generally softer and more susceptible to damage. Conversely, underripe fruits might be firmer but can still suffer from bruising that affects their future ripening and nutrient development.

Finding the optimal ripeness is key. Fruits that are perfectly ripe offer the best balance of flavor, texture, and nutritional value. Handling them with care ensures you get to enjoy these benefits fully.

How Ripeness Affects Vulnerability

  • Underripe: More resilient to initial impact but may bruise internally, affecting later ripening.
  • Perfectly Ripe: Optimal flavor and nutrients, but requires careful handling due to softer texture.
  • Overripe: Highly susceptible to bruising and damage, leading to rapid spoilage and nutrient degradation.

### How does dropping fruit affect its vitamins?

Dropping fruit causes physical damage, breaking cell walls and releasing enzymes. These enzymes can degrade sensitive vitamins like Vitamin C and antioxidants through oxidation. The more severe the drop and subsequent damage, the greater the potential loss of these vital nutrients.

### Does cutting fruit reduce its nutritional value?

Yes, cutting fruit can reduce its nutritional value, especially for water-soluble vitamins like Vitamin C and B vitamins. Exposure to air and light after cutting accelerates oxidation and leaching. For best results, consume cut fruit as soon as possible or store it properly in an airtight container.

### What is the best way to store fruits to maintain nutrients?

Store fruits in a cool, dark place, ideally in your refrigerator, to slow down nutrient degradation. Use breathable containers or bags to prevent moisture buildup. For cut fruits, airtight containers are essential to minimize exposure to air and light, preserving their remaining nutrient content.

### Can bruised fruits still be eaten?

Bruised fruits can often still be eaten, but their nutritional value is diminished in the bruised areas. It’s best to consume them quickly, as the damaged tissue is more prone to spoilage and microbial growth. You can also cut away the bruised parts and consume the rest.
